Txoj Cai Ua Haujlwm

Rigid hypotube's core mechanical attributes: push resistance, torque-transmission capacity, track-ability and anti-kink performance, txiav txim siab los ntawm qib raw-khoom siv thiab laser-cut geometry. Kev ua haujlwm muaj peev xwm npog Ø0.20 mm-20 mm sab nraud thiab qhov tsawg kawg nkaus 0.012 mm kerf dav. Cov chaw kho mob sib txawv tsim cov kev cai sib txawv. PTCA yuav tsum muaj qhov sib npaug ntawm qhov sib npaug thiab kev ua raws li qhov nruab nrab. Kev kho AAA xav kom muaj zog thawb kom xa cov stent-grafts loj. Neuro-intervention xav tau kev tswj nruj nruj gradient: siab torque thaum lub sij hawm distal kawg yuav tsum tau ua raws li cov nkoj me me tortuous. Cov khoom siv peripheral-vascular ntsib txoj kev sib xyaw ncaj-thiab-kho anatomical txoj hauv kev. Cov khoom siv endoscopic tso zis tseem ceeb tshaj plaws ntawm cov ncej rigidity ntxiv rau ib feem hauv zos khoov muaj peev xwm. Los ntawm kev kho cov khoom xaiv, laser-txiav qauv hom, rib dimension, kerf dav thiab axial rigidity-gradient tis, engineers muaj peev xwm rov kho dua rigid hypotube kom phim ntau hom kev xav tau. Txhua yam kev tsim khoom ua tau raws li ISO9001: 2015 thiab ISO13485 cov qauv kev kho mob-cov khoom zoo.

Cov cuab yeej & qauv kev faib tawm

Interrupted Kauv Hlais Qauv: classic PTCA tov; Tom qab kev hloov kho parameter, nws tuaj yeem pab AAA thiab peripheral-vascular cuam tshuam rau kev xav tau siab-siab-torque. Radial Cut Pattern: feem ntau-rigid ncej nrog txwv cov cheeb tsam hloov tau yooj yim, haum rau cov khoom siv hauv cov zis endoscopic. Bespoke Cut Patterns: multi-segment gradient-rigidity design, qhov kev xaiv zoo tshaj plaws rau neurology thiab interventional-imaging emerging-field adaptation. Kev xaiv cov khoom siv sib txawv: 316L rau kev siv dav dav PTCA thiab tso zis; 17-7PH rau high-load AAA stent-graft xa; L605 rau lub neej ntev cyclic-fatigue scenarios; Nitinol-based rigid hypotube rau peripheral-vascular xav tau cov cuab yeej tiv thaiv kink. Custom input channels: cov neeg siv khoom-muab 2D / 3D kos duab lossis cov qauv ntawm lub cev rau kev paub txog tus qauv.

Real-World Industrial Experience

Ntau cov haujlwm OEM qhia txog kev pheej hmoo coj los ntawm kev tsim qauv tsiv teb tsaws ncaj qha. Ntau pab pawg tau txais tus qauv PTCA cuam tshuam-kab laug sab rigid hypotube rau cov khoom siv neuro-interventional; Qhov kev sib tw torque tau txaus siab, tab sis qhov kev sib tw ntawm qhov kev sib tw tseem nyob siab dhau lawm, tsis ua rau cov hlab ntsha me me-caliber tortuous intracranial. Rau AAA stent-graft tus me nyuam, thawj PTCA hypotube tsis muaj kev thawb txaus, ua rau nyuaj rau kev cog qoob loo loj. Cov kws tshaj lij tau kawm tias qhov kev tawm dag zog lub cev muaj zog xav tau rov ua kom zoo dua axial rigidity gradient es tsis yog qhov ntsuas me me tweak. Bespoke txiav cov qauv ua rau muaj txiaj ntsig zoo rau kev hloov pauv hloov pauv. Pre-clinic simulated-anatomy testing ua tau zoo nthuav tawm qhov kev ua tau zoo uas qhov kev sim yooj yim lub rooj zaum tsis tuaj yeem txheeb xyuas.
